Q: Is 401,127,064 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 401,127,064 is a composite number.

Why is 401,127,064 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 401,127,064 can be evenly divided by 1 2 4 8 13 26 37 52 74 104 148 296 481 962 1,924 3,848 104,243 208,486 416,972 833,944 1,355,159 2,710,318 3,856,991 5,420,636 7,713,982 10,841,272 15,427,964 30,855,928 50,140,883 100,281,766 200,563,532 and 401,127,064, with no remainder.

Since 401,127,064 cannot be divided by just 1 and 401,127,064, it is a composite number.
